The place of La Cueva is inside the municipality of Xilitla (in the State of San Luis Potosí). There are 12 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#204 of the ranking. La Cueva is at 1,552 meters of altitude.

Data: In La Cueva, 18% of individuals have completed secondary education and 0%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

Do you want to locate the town of La Cueva? You can find it at 8.2 kilometers, in direction Northwest, from the town of Xilitla, which has the largest population within the municipality.
